My Leaper lept!
While brushing the snow (don't ask! ) off Mr. J. this morning, the Leaper came off in my hand. Lucky I didn't lose it underway, I guess. This is all I seem to have; what am I missing/looking for in the spring mount portion? Any re-attachment strategy to suggest from here?
About a month ago I was standing in front of my car, when my Leaper just dropped on it's own right in front of me. I found as many have that the wire from the leaper to the spring had corroded thu. Replace the wire from a stainless bicycle brake cable. this won't stretch or corrode as fast. I used double sweges to hold strong.
Thanks, Guys; I located the spring assy. down in front of the rad. The cable had rusted through. I used a couple of loops of stainless steel picture-hanging wire to cobble it all together again, and gave the whole mess a good shot of Crown rust inhibitor. I'll keep an eye on it now.

My attaching cable had rusted, strand by strand, right where it passes thru the mounting hole in the base of the leaper. If you can deflect yours off to the side enough to see that hole, that seems to be the weak/trouble spot.
